About Us
Meadowsong Farm is a mighty little micro farm in its first year of production! Meadowsong’s mission is to inspire others to grow a strong relationship with both nature and human community, regardless of socioeconomic and societal hurdles. The farm strives for financial transparency and centers equitable food access as a reflection of this commitment.

What’s in a name? A meadow’s song is the magic of simply being present for the symphonies of sounds that fields, forests, flora, and fauna perform all around us. It’s the storytelling, laughter, and bonding that occurs when we practice connecting with one another in the comfort and beauty of nature. Farmer Gina is honored, grateful, and excited to start the journey of developing Meadowsong Farm at New Entry Sustainable Farming Project in Beverly, MA. She believes agriculture has always been inherently community-focused and is a lifelong student in traditional, ancestral, and sustainable forms of growing food for the ones we cherish.

During her time traveling in Central America in her early 20s, she noticed the simplicity of slow living and innate connection to the earth among indigenous communities. She felt inspired to reconnect with her own agricultural roots and family lineage back home and took a field crew position at Lexington Community Farm…just for fun. About 4 years later, Gina’s worked on farms throughout New England and most recently was assisting with the management of the Trustees of Reservations’ Mobile Market food access initiative. Find her diverse array of sustainably grown produce at New Entry Food Hub, the Trustees of Reservations’ Mobile Market pop-ups, and in seasonal dishes at Sweet Basil on Moody Street in Waltham, MA!
